Transaction dfbb41826f5714d97c88fa50ce509ea96f521567968d8261f78a2b8609df9038
1 Input
1 Output
-
dfbb41826f5714d97c88fa50ce509ea96f521567968d8261f78a2b8609df9038:0
- value
- 10042176
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 df9fc6b54b8dc9cc72a0c80956a569d489168729 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MPR6DxgQKYrzxrgrN3RsaAyMdnvijrz2T